ticket inspector

English

Alternative forms

Noun

ticket inspector (plural ticket inspectors)

  1. A person who checks that passengers on public transport (such as trains or buses) have valid tickets for their journey and, in some systems, to mark or scan those tickets so they cannot be reused.
